How much do contract project construction manager j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 3, 2026, the average yearly pay for contract project construction manager in Reston, VA is $101,713.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$78,000.00 and $123,800.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a contract project construction manager?

A Contract Project Construction Manager oversees construction projects on a contractual basis, ensuring they are completed on time, within budget, and according to specifications. They coordinate with clients, subcontractors, and suppliers while managing project schedules, risks, and resources. Unlike full-time employees, contract managers typically work on a project-by-project basis and may handle multiple assignments for different companies. Their role requires strong leadership, problem-solving, and communication skills to ensure successful project execution.

What are the typical daily responsibilities of a contract project construction manager?

As a Contract Project Construction Manager, you will spend your days overseeing project sites, coordinating subcontractors, and ensuring adherence to project schedules and budgets. You’ll frequently interact with clients, architects, and engineers to relay updates, resolve issues, and confirm specifications are met. Other daily tasks include conducting safety inspections, reviewing progress reports, and addressing any challenges that arise to keep the project on track. Managing contract compliance and facilitating smooth communication across teams are also key parts of the job, ensuring project success from initiation to completion.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the contract project construction manager position?

A Contract Project Construction Manager should possess strong project management skills, in-depth knowledge of construction processes, and relevant educational qualifications such as a degree in construction management, engineering, or a related field. Familiarity with project management software (such as Procore, MS Project, or Primavera), budgeting tools, and industry certifications like PMP or OSHA safety certification is highly beneficial. Excellent leadership, communication, and negotiation abilities set outstanding professionals apart in this role. These competencies are critical for successfully delivering projects on time, within scope and budget, while maintaining safety and quality standards.

Job description

Essential Roles & Responsibilities:

Estimate projects and deliver proposals on-time and in good order.

On-board working foreman to the project, including detailed information on project constraints, estimate, cost codes, Owner information, and schedule.

Liaison between Owner/Design Team and Subcontractors.

Ensures and confirms trade SOW are clear and accurate.

Forecast project profit accurately and regularly throughout project.

Coordinate directly with superintendents on manpower needs, SOWs and sequences of work.

Produce clear and reliable base line schedules. Oversees APM/Foreman regular updates.

Administer contract obligations (owners' and subs')

Ensure subcontractor submittals are in compliance with contract documents and subcontract agreement.

Provide field managers with up-to-date, accurate construction documents and submittals for their use in the field.

Purchase materials and/or coordinate same with field managers for self-perform work.

Prepare agenda and review APM documents for regular project team meetings.

Schedule and manage regular field meetings with field managers and subcontractors.

Oversee project close-out to ensure all obligations to client are delivered in a timely manner.

Maintain organized project files in company network.

Ensure subcontractors are paid on time for monies earned.

Assist in the development of APMs and Foreman.

Business development to bring in new clients and projects.

Required Skills:

Proficient in computers and various software programs

Strong ability to estimate and review proposals/change orders

Strong knowledge of construction means and methods

Strong ability to develop logic schedules in Microsoft Project

Strong verbal and written communication

Ability and commitment to solving problems
